Solvay announces a new call for projects to drive innovation in science, mathematics, engineering and technology (STEM) and sustainability through the Ernest Solvay Fund. Managed by the King Baudouin Foundation, the Fund is officially launching its 2024 call for projects, with the application window closing on June 17th, 2024. This call emphasizes the Fund's strong commitment to nurturing scientific education and advancing sustainable solutions worldwide. 

The Fund supports 25 projects annually, allocating up to 10,000 euros to each project. Its main areas of focus include STEM education, scientific progress and sustainable development, particularly emphasizing climate change, resource management, and the circular economy.

Founded in 1924, the Fund is an integral part of Solvay's Corporate Citizenship initiatives. It has a rich history of supporting transformative projects, such as Atelier 21's RetroFutur Museum and the EPIC Foundation's literacy tools in the USA. In 2023, the Vlaamse PhD Cup presented complex STEM research for the general public, marking just one of the innovative initiatives backed by the Fund.

Who can apply?

The Fund focuses on projects that promote education and practical impact, and the call is open to a wide range of participants including:

  • Young enthusiasts in scientific/technological education and studies.
  • Individuals and organizations engaged in scientific research and the environment.
  • Champions of scientific and technological entrepreneurship.

Selection process and criteria

Applications undergo rigorous screening by the Fund's Management Committee, evaluating their alignment with the Fund's strategic objectives — education and sustainability. Successful initiatives feature clear, realistic, and innovative proposals. Prospective applicants must ensure Solvay's active presence in their respective countries and verify their eligibility

Solvay, a pioneering chemical company with a legacy rooted in founder Ernest Solvay's pivotal innovations in the soda ash process, is dedicated to delivering essential solutions globally through its workforce of over 9,000 employees. Since 1863, Solvay harnesses the power of chemistry to create innovative, sustainable solutions that answer the world’s most essential needs such as purifying the air we breathe and the water we drink, preserving our food supplies, protecting our health and well-being, creating eco-friendly clothing, making the tires of our cars more sustainable and cleaning and protecting our homes. Solvay’s unwavering commitment drives the transition to a carbon-neutral future by 2050, underscoring its dedication to sustainability and a fair and just transition. As a world-leading company with €4.9 billion in net sales in 2023, Solvay is listed on Euronext Brussels and Paris (SOLB).
